Why Walking on Eggshells with BPD Can Help Me
Living with someone who has Borderline Personality Disorder (BPD) often feels like walking on eggshells. I’ve learned that being cautious and mindful in my interactions can actually help maintain peace and stability in my relationships. By carefully choosing my words and actions, I can avoid triggering intense emotional reactions. This approach encourages me to develop a deeper understanding of the other person’s feelings and perspectives, which fosters empathy and compassion.
Moreover, walking on eggshells has taught me the importance of emotional regulation—not just for the person with BPD, but for myself as well. By being conscious of my own emotional responses, I am better equipped to handle difficult situations without escalating conflicts. This practice has led to healthier communication patterns and has allowed me to express my own needs more effectively, while still being sensitive to the feelings of others.
Finally, this experience has made me more adaptable and resilient. I’ve become adept at reading social cues and understanding when to engage and when to step back. This skill not only helps in my relationship with the individual with BPD but has also enriched my interactions with others in my life.
